Programme Overview
The Professional Certificate in Math Support Systems for Remote Learning is designed for educators, tutors, and instructional designers seeking to enhance their ability to support students in mathematics through digital platforms. This program covers a comprehensive range of topics, including the integration of technology in math education, assessment and feedback strategies, and the design of interactive math content. Participants will learn to leverage various online tools and platforms to create engaging and effective learning experiences, ensuring that remote learning environments are as effective as in-person settings.
Key skills and knowledge that learners will develop include the ability to select and implement appropriate digital resources, create and manage online math forums and discussion boards, and utilize adaptive learning technologies to identify and address student learning gaps. Additionally, participants will gain proficiency in using data analytics to track student progress and tailor instruction accordingly. The program also emphasizes the importance of creating a supportive and inclusive online learning environment, fostering engagement and motivation among students.
